Heater Core Introduction


heater core

1. Definition

Heater Core is a heat exchanger component inside a car that transfers the heat generated by the engine to the interior of the vehicle to provide heating.


2. Working Principle

When the vehicle engine is running, a lot of heat is generated. This heat is brought to the heater core through the coolant circulation. The heater core is essentially a small radiator filled with coolant. When the hot coolant of the engine flows through the heater core, the fan blows through the heater core to heat the air. The heated air is then sent into the cabin through the vehicle's ventilation system to provide heating for the passengers.

3. Structure

The heater core is usually made of metal or plastic tubes, with many small channels inside for coolant to flow through. These channels are arranged closely together to increase the efficiency of heat exchange. The fan is usually installed on one side or above the heater core to ensure that the air can flow evenly through the heater core.


4. Function

Heating function: Provide passengers with a comfortable riding environment by heating the air inside the vehicle.

Temperature control: In conjunction with the vehicle's temperature control system, the temperature inside the car can be adjusted according to the needs of the passengers.


5. Precautions

Regular maintenance: The heater core needs to be checked and cleaned regularly to ensure it works properly.

Coolant replacement: Regularly replacing the coolant can prevent scaling or corrosion inside the heater core.

Avoid blockage: Avoid placing any objects that may block air flow in front of the heater core to ensure it works properly.
